I've never seen a Capri with tilt steering. Maybe an Aus thing only?

I have a tilt steering column from a Mazda MX3. The spline where it connects to the rack is the same. But the mounting points, stalks/electrical, ignition tumbler etc are all very different which has prevented me from fitting it
